"Hi I'm Terri Turco with Expert Village. We are getting to the point that we are putting the batting in our very crisp ironed pillow. Now as we said before we are using like a nice fiber filled batting. You can use down or you can use another kind of batting but this really works best. As you see I just put it in very very slowly. Try to get it into all the corners. Okay, and you just fill that up so simple so easy. It takes about two or three minutes. But when you finally get this all filled in and really don't push it down it is going to look like this. You really want to fill this pillow and really fill it out but make it a little bit on the solid stiff side. You don't want it to be really lumpy. Alrighty. What I always do is take it back to the ironing board and I just give it another iron really make sure it is super crisp. Just in case you have any extra wrinkles you can do the sides. It really makes it look so much professional and you are probably wondering cause I did kind of skip right quick. You have this opening you just take a needle and thread and close it up ever so quickly. Then you have that completed pillow as I did here. So you can not even see the stitching. I did it by hand, you do a cross over stitch and you have it all pulled together. If it looks a little bumpy what do you do? You go back to the iron and just iron it back out it would look perfect all the time. Last but not least don't you go away now we are at the last step.
